Probably not worth trying. Some have poly bowls that are incompatible with many fuels. They are also low volume so they would be too lean most of the time. With modification it may work, but they rely on high volume air flow to draw oil. At low volume for a chamber, they may still be trying to prime the draw tube for a good portion of your fill, so the mix will be unstable at best.daccel wrote:I was browsing the air compressor isle when I realized that an air line lubricator might have potential as a fueling system.
